在数字货币的浪潮中,区块链技术无疑是其中最闪耀的明星。它不仅为数字货币的安全提供了强有力的保障,还极大地提高了交易效率。那么,区块链究竟是如何让数字货币安全高效运行的呢?接下来,我们就来一探究竟。
区块链的基本原理
1. 数据结构
区块链的核心在于其独特的数据结构——链式结构。在这种结构中,数据被组织成一系列的“区块”,每个区块包含一定数量的交易信息,并通过加密算法与前一个区块相连,形成一条不断延伸的链。
2. 加密算法
区块链采用了一系列加密算法,如SHA-256,确保了数据的安全性和不可篡改性。在区块生成过程中,所有交易信息都会经过加密处理,生成一个唯一的哈希值,这个哈希值将作为区块的标识。
3. 共识机制
区块链的共识机制是保证所有节点(参与者)对数据一致性达成共识的关键。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。这些机制确保了在区块链网络中,所有节点都能达成一致,从而保证数据的真实性和可靠性。
数字货币安全运行的关键
1. 不可篡改性
区块链的不可篡改性是其最显著的特点之一。一旦数据被写入区块,就几乎无法被修改。这使得数字货币的交易信息具有很高的安全性,有效防止了欺诈行为。
2. 透明性
区块链上的所有交易信息都是公开透明的,任何人都可以查看。这种透明性使得数字货币的交易过程更加公正、公平,有利于提高信任度。
3. 去中心化
区块链的去中心化特性使得数字货币的交易不再依赖于第三方机构,如银行、支付公司等。这降低了交易成本,提高了交易效率。
数字货币高效运行的关键
1. 高并发处理能力
区块链的高并发处理能力是其高效运行的关键。通过优化共识机制、提高区块容量等方法,区块链可以支持更多的交易,从而提高交易效率。
2. 跨链技术
跨链技术是实现不同区块链之间数据交互的关键。通过跨链技术,数字货币可以实现跨链交易、资产兑换等功能,进一步提高了数字货币的实用性。
3. 节点优化
区块链网络的性能在很大程度上取决于节点数量和质量。通过优化节点配置、提高节点性能等方法,可以进一步提升区块链的运行效率。
总结
区块链技术为数字货币的安全和高效运行提供了强有力的保障。随着技术的不断发展和完善,我们有理由相信,区块链将在未来数字货币领域发挥更加重要的作用。
